Output 58177fa73a9c32d88e73645b51d83f5ad58a7cc474abacf47a0773f48abb79df:5

value
83800000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dff4c5196cf672c7bef146dc45e8a03a5c8abe12 OP_EQUAL
address
3N7BqEXgcig1qXWK6ApKLZ6u8AjwN2bfY3
transaction
58177fa73a9c32d88e73645b51d83f5ad58a7cc474abacf47a0773f48abb79df
spent
true